Following the discovery of two new scalar mesons f(0)(1370) and f(0)(1500) at the Low Energy Antiproton Ring at CERN, we argue that the observed properties of this pair are incompatible with them both being <Q(Q)over bar> mesons. We show instead that f(0)(1500) is compatible with the ground state glueball expected around 1500 MeV mixed with the nearby states of the 0(++) <Q(Q)over bar> nonet. Tests of this hypothesis include the prediction of a further scalar state F-0' (1500-1800) which couples strongly to <K(K)over bar>, eta eta', and eta eta'. Signatures for a possible tensor glueball at similar to 2 GeV are also considered.
